Abstract

An image forming apparatus includes a main assembly and a process cartridge. The process cartridge is detachably mountable to the main assembly and includes a photosensitive drum, a rotatable developing roller, a developer supplying roller, a driving force transmitting portion, and a driving force receiving portion. The driving force receiving portion is connected to the driving force transmitting portion, and the driving force receiving portion is movable so that an axis of the first driving force receiving portion moves in a direction crossing an axis of the driving force transmitting portion.

Claims (19)

1. An image forming apparatus including a main assembly and a process cartridge, wherein:

(i) said main assembly includes:

(i-i) a first main assembly driving portion; and

(i-ii) a second main assembly driving portion; and

(ii) said process cartridge is detachably mountable to said main assembly, and said process cartridge includes:

(ii-i) a photosensitive drum;

(ii-ii) a rotatable developing roller for developing an electrostatic latent image formed on said photosensitive drum;

(ii-iii) a developer supplying roller, provided in contact with said developing roller, for supplying developer to said developing roller;

(ii-iv) a first driving force transmitting portion for transmitting a driving force to said developing roller, wherein said first driving force transmitting portion is fixed at an end portion of said developer supplying roller;

(ii-v) a first driving force receiving portion for receiving the driving force from said first main assembly driving portion to rotate said developer supplying roller, wherein said driving force receiving portion is movable so that an axis of said first driving force receiving portion moves in a direction crossing an axis of said developing supplying roller;

(ii-vi) a second driving force transmitting portion, fixed on an end portion of said developing roller and engaged with said first driving force transmitting portion, for transmitting the driving force from said first driving force transmitting portion to said developing roller; and

(ii-vii) a second driving force receiving portion for receiving a driving force from said second main assembly driving portion to rotate said photosensitive drum, wherein said second driving force receiving portion is fixed at an end portion of said photosensitive drum,

wherein a rotational direction of said developing roller is an opposite direction to a rotational direction of said developer supplying roller, and a surface speed of said developer supplying roller is larger than a surface speed of said developing roller.

2. An image forming ap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ein an outer diameter of said developer supplying roller is larger than an outer diameter of said developing roller.

3. An image forming ap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ein each of said first driving force transmitting portion and said second driving force transmitting portion is a gear, and the number of teeth of said second driving force transmitting portion is larger than the number of teeth of said first driving force transmitting portion.

4. An image forming ap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ein a peripheral speed ratio of said developer supplying roller to said developing roller is:

1.3≦ peripheral speed of developer supplying roller/peripheral speed of developing roller ≦1.8.

5. An image forming apparatus according to claim 1 , in said process cartridge mounted in said image forming apparatus, said process cartridge includes an accommodating portion for accommodating a toner below said developer supplying roller with respect to a direction of gravity.

6. An image forming apparatus according to claim 5 , further comprising feeding means for feeding a toner in said accommodating portion toward said developer supplying roller, and the driving force is transmitted from said second driving force transmitting portion to said feeding means.
